Coimbra, PT. 2019 Jul 08-11, 12th MiP/MitoEAGLE Training School 2019. Mitochondrial respiratory physiology: Challenges on data sharing, reproducibility, and interpretation.

How to get there

  • By air
Portugal has two main airports: Lisbon Airport and Oporto Airport. Lisbon Airport is 200 km away from Coimbra while Oporto Airport is 130 km away. Lisbon is however a more convenient location to reach Coimbra.
  • Transfer from Lisbon Airport to Coimbra
By train
If you arrive arrives by plane to Lisbon you should take a cab (it should cost less than 10 dollars, or 5 to 7 Euros) to the train station Estacao Oriente. The itinerary is from Oriente station to Coimbra-B station. Lisboa-Coimbra (direction Braga). There are trains almost every hour.
In order to know the timetables, you see check the website: www.cp.pt, and then you choose “Timetables” – “Alfa Pendular and Intercidades” - “Lisboa/Porto-Braga-Guimarães”. You will see then the timetable of departure at “LISBOA-ORIENTE” and the timetable of arrival at “COIMBRA-B”. At COIMBRA-B train station, you may take a taxi to the Hotel.
  • Transfer from Oporto Airport to Coimbra
By train
Take a taxi to the train station “CAMPANHÔ and there you may take Long Distance trains. In order to know the timetables, you may consult the website: www.cp.pt, and then you must choose “Timetables” – “Alfa Pendular and Intercidades” - “Lisboa/Porto- Braga-Guimarães”. You will see then the timetable of departure at “PORTO CAMPANHA” and the timetable of arrival at “COIMBRA-B”. At COIMBRA-B train station, you may take a taxi to the Hotel.”

MitoEAGLE and MiPsociety

MitoEAGLE
  • The MitoEAGLE network aims to improve our knowledge on mitochondrial function in health and disease related to Evolution, Age, Gender, Lifestyle and Environment. Every study of mitochondrial (mt) function and disease is faced with EAGLE as the essential background conditions characterizing the individual patient, subject, study group, species, tissue or even cell line.
Membership in the MitoEAGLE network is open to all researchers sharing an interest in mitochondrial research and medicine
» Join the COST Action CA15203 MITOEAGLE


MiPsociety
  • The MiPsociety is an international organization, based in Austria and operating world-wide. It has become a legal body in 2011 continuing a tradition of rigorous mitochondrial bioenergetics; integrating molecular, cellular and organismic physiology and pathology.
Membership is open to all researchers

Feedback from the MiPschool Tromso-Bergen 2018

The evaluation of the present and previous training schools will be integrated into the programme of the MitoEAGLE/MiPschool 2019 in Coimbra, PT:
  1. Abstracts selected for oral presentations (10+5 min) are retained - training for conference presentations with critical discussions.
  2. Meet the expert sessions are emphasized - training in small groups, discussions on a large variety of topics.
  3. Introductory lectures are extended, replacing conference-style presentations by invited lecturers. Three specific topics are introduced in detail:
(a) reproducibility of sample preparations;
(b) concepts of respirometric SUIT protocols;
(c) interpretation of results.
